# Crossword Generator — Env Vars (Gridsmith)

Gridsmith reads config at startup only; restart after edits. Required: GRID_DB_URL, PUZZLE_CACHE_DIR, MAX_GRID_SIZE (default 21). Optional: THEME_PACK_PATH for seasonal word lists. The dictionary service at wordvault requires authentication for bulk pulls; without it, generation falls back to the bundled list and quality drops. To enable the wordvault integration, add this line:

vault entry, fadup-tagag: RELAY_SECRET8=2fd92179

Finance Review Summary — Divestiture of Marrowgate Unit

For the incoming director: the sale of Marrowgate Logistics closed at 4.2x trailing earnings, with proceeds earmarked for debt reduction and the Selwick expansion. Transition costs remain within the approved envelope. Remaining integration risks are minor. The forward plan is noted confidentially below.

internal memo for baguf-yafog: Only 66 of the 362 pilot accounts renewed Kasvan, so a churn review is set for July 14. Joriusox Works is in early talks to buy Sorirax Works for about $12.0 million.

Subject: Pagination duties are moving!

Hi plugin folks — quick heads-up. I've been fielding your questions about cursor pagination in the Orchardly public API, but I'm rotating onto the Lanternfish project next month. Nothing changes in the API itself: cursors stay opaque, page sizes cap at 200, and the deprecation of offset params is still slated for spring. From now on, please direct all pagination questions to the new owner named below.

approver of fafof-yajep = Jordor Fenath

Data-Centre Cage Visits — Quick Notes for Assistants

If you're booking someone into the Tellwick Park data centre, give the cage team at least 48 hours' notice and remind your visitor to bring photo ID. No bags past the mantrap, and phones stay in the lockers. Escorts meet guests at the inner gate. To open the assistants' prep room beside the lobby, use the code below.

staff pass of fafop-fawep = bdg-PVV-6

Ticket — Missed Pick-up. The two raffle drums for the Pellow & Strand staff party were not collected from the Marsh Lane storeroom yesterday. They remain crated by the goods door. Party setup at the Alderbeck Hall starts Friday morning, so rebooking is needed today. The replacement courier should follow the hand-over instruction below.

courier memo of bawef-kaguf: the briion quenox courier leaves the tamdor aldius joreth belion julir joreth wenix pelath ledger at gate 7145 under passcode 571533